Join the Deutsche Bank Global Internal Audit Team as an Associate in the Validations team located in Madrid. In this role, you will manage validations of Significant Findings across the team, ensuring timely, high-quality, and budget-compliant completion. Your responsibilities will include assessing finding validations through walkthroughs, risk and control identification, test plan definition, and conclusions based on the test plans. You will benefit from comprehensive coaching and training within our supportive environment, enabling you to excel in your role. Collaborating with your team, you will cultivate a cooperative atmosphere characterized by trust, cooperation, and shared objectives that drive your success. Enjoy the advantages of flexible working arrangements, mentoring, and work-life balance while contributing to a dynamic and innovative team that prioritizes diversity and inclusion.
As a global function of approximately 850 team members, Group Audit (GA) is the bank's 'Third Line of Defence' acting as an independent and forward-looking challenger and adviser to Senior Management. We are also strongly relied upon by local regulators. We closely partner and collaborate with all Group business and infrastructure areas. This includes the Investment Bank, Corporate Bank and International Private Bank businesses, and Technology, Anti-Financial Crime, Compliance, Risk, Finance and Operations infrastructure functions.
A diverse and inclusive culture is at the core of our team dynamic, with strong corporate and ethical governance as a driving philosophy. New joiners are supported with a structured and comprehensive career programme.
